    The Automatic Hot Dog Bun Drilling Machine is engineered to solve a common challenge in hot dog bun manufacturing: creating a uniform internal channel that allows for accurate sausage insertion. In traditional production methods, this process is often completed manually or with semi-automatic tools, which can lead to inconsistent results such as uneven drilling depth, structural damage, or poor alignment. These inconsistencies affect not only the visual appearance of the product but also its compatibility with automated filling and packaging systems used in modern food factories.

    HEXEON integrates the drilling system into a complete bakery production line that includes dough mixing, dough sheeting, dividing, forming, proofing, baking, cooling, and post-processing automation. The automatic drilling module operates using advanced servo motor control systems that ensure precise positioning and consistent motion during the drilling process. Operators can easily adjust parameters such as drilling depth, speed, and alignment through a digital control interface, allowing the system to adapt to different product sizes and production requirements with minimal downtime.

    From a technical perspective, synchronization between conveyor movement and drilling action is critical to ensure accuracy and stability. Even slight timing errors can affect product quality, making precision control systems essential. HEXEON’s engineering approach focuses on maintaining stable high-speed operation while minimizing vibration and mechanical stress. The use of food-grade stainless steel components ensures durability and compliance with international food safety standards, making the equipment suitable for global export markets.

    One of the biggest operational challenges in hot dog production is ensuring accurate product positioning before drilling. In traditional production environments, manual handling or simple conveying systems often result in inconsistent alignment, which can negatively impact drilling accuracy and downstream filling processes. Modern Hot Dog Sorting and Drilling Lines solve this issue through advanced machine vision systems and intelligent sorting mechanisms. As products move through the conveyor system, cameras and sensors continuously detect their position and orientation. The control system then automatically adjusts product placement, ensuring that every hot dog enters the drilling station in the correct position. This level of automation dramatically improves processing accuracy while increasing overall production speed.

    Precision drilling is another key factor influencing product quality. Consumers expect filled hot dogs and specialty sausage products to have a consistent appearance and filling distribution. Variations in drilling depth or cavity size can lead to uneven filling, leakage, or product waste. To address these challenges, HEXEON integrates servo-controlled drilling technology capable of maintaining precise drilling parameters throughout high-speed production cycles. Operators can easily adjust settings for different product sizes, diameters, and filling requirements, allowing manufacturers to produce multiple product variations on a single line without sacrificing efficiency.
